Output 510cbf64cfe7106ba404de25a3dc409554fbad565c175de6397e308599fef8ce:0

value
5112702
script pubkey
OP_HASH160 OP_PUSHBYTES_20 05f46fde835dc30cc27021307549c839289e0fd8 OP_EQUAL
address
32EW8HM5xXe8LZEQC5ycJ7DjmyVJkmGWgp
transaction
510cbf64cfe7106ba404de25a3dc409554fbad565c175de6397e308599fef8ce
spent
true